3M Cubitron II Abrasive Fibre Discs 5 in x 7/8 in

  • Cubitron II cuts 30% faster and lasts 2x longer than conventional ceramic abrasives
  • Precision Shaped Grain (PSG) technology employs microreplication for extremely uniform abrasive
  • Triangular PSG abrasive grains are super-sharp and cut exceptionally fast
  • Grains are electrostatically oriented on abrasive surface for efficient cut, even wear
  • PSG self-fractures during use to maintain sharpness and prolong abrasive life
  • Stiff fiber backing and a strong resin bond lend this disc long life and tear-resistance
  • Significantly longer lasting, completes more parts per disc and requires fewer disc changes
  • Features 7/8” center hole diameter

Recommended Application: Heavy-Duty Stock Removal
Choose the Cubitron II Fibre Disc for medium to heavy-duty stock removal on carbon steel, as well as edge chamfering, beveling, weld grinding, and paint removal processes.

About 3M Cubitron II and Precision-Shaped Grain
3M Cubitron II abrasive discs, cutoff wheels and file belts have raised the bar for high-performing abrasives. Cubitron abrasives feature our Precision-Shaped Grain (PSG) technology, which allows our engineers to control the geometry of the abrasive grain for a truly fast, efficient cut. Instead of simply crushing the abrasive into particles, 3M uses microreplication to uniformly size ceramic grains and precisely shape them into triangular structures – essentially, sharp peaks that slice, not plow, through paint and metal. These grains are electrostatically oriented on the abrasive surface for the most efficient cut and even wear. What’s more, PSG fractures during use to maintain sharp abrasive edges. The result: Cubitron II cuts 30% faster and lasts 2x longer than conventional ceramic abrasives.
